I have been attempting to put together a squad to represent Scotland at the above event. The WYCC will take place from 17th - 27th November 2011 at Caldas Novas in Goias state Brazil. Link to website for the event

Players have been invited at all the under 14 age groups upwards and Scotland will have a number of representatives in the older age groups.
I am myself married to a Brazilian and speak the language with a reasonable ability and have travelled quite extensively within Brazil previously.
This is an expensive event to participate in but chaperoned players travelling with Chess Scotland chaperone, should be able to participate for just under £1000 if a 1st choice and just under £1500 if they are an additional player.
I havn't invited players at younger age groups as of yet but I now wish to give the opportunity to parents of talented youngsters at younger agegroups to express an interest for their children to represent Scotland. Their child should be in the top 3 on the live grade grading list for their age group.
I will accept expressions of interest from parents until 29th August. Apologies that is only 8 days but first priority was given to players at older agegroups who can participate at more reasonable costs.
Younger agegroup players need to be chaperoned by a parent or older relative and as such costs are likely to be around £2500 for a 1st choice player. This to me is a prohibitive cost but there may be a parent who wishes their child to have the opportunity to represent their country. If I have expressions of interest from more than 1 player at an agegroup and they are both within the top 3 on the live grade grading list then there will be a selection process.
The agegroups in question are.
Under 8 boys, Under 10 boys, Under 12 boys, under 10 girls and under 12 girls. At present I don't consider there is a strong enough under 8 girl player to participate.
